UNDERSTANDING RV MINOR DAMAGE AND SURFACE DENTS

Minor damage and small dents on RVs usually don’t require full panel replacement or major body work. These issues can include shallow dents, panel scuffs, light fiberglass abrasions, and small surface cracks or holes. If they’re ignored, they can lead to rust on metal areas, water intrusion, or additional cracking — especially with changing weather or frequent travel.


My repair approach focuses on addressing these problems quickly so your RV stays structurally sound and looking its best. COMMON CAUSES OF RV BODY DAMAGE

RV owners in Dunlap, TN encounter a range of hazards that contribute to surface damage. These typically occur during transit or when parking in tight quarters. Understanding the source of the damage can help in identifying long-term preventive strategies.

LOW-SPEED COLLISIONS WITH POSTS OR BARRIERS

Backing into utility posts or misjudging campsite structures can lead to panel dents or corner scrapes that are visible and vulnerable to worsening over time.

TREE BRANCH SCRATCHES AND IMPACT

Low-hanging limbs and narrow roads can cause surface-level fiberglass scratches and even create small punctures in roof edges or sides.

HAILSTORMS AND SEVERE WEATHER EVENTS

Sudden Tennessee hailstorms can leave small but numerous indentations in aluminum-sided RVs. These often require paintless dent repair methods to preserve the original finish.

ACCIDENTAL IMPACTS FROM GEAR AND EQUIPMENT

Ladders, bikes, or awnings that fall or shift during transit may cause minor but noticeable damage to the body of the RV or slide-out panels.

OUR PROCESS FOR MOBILE RV DENT REPAIR

OUR PROCESS FOR MOBILE RV DENT REPAIR

At Dave's Mobile RV Service and Repair, I come to your location with everything needed to inspect, prepare, and repair minor RV damage on-site. The exact approach depends on your RV’s materials, the depth and position of the dent, and whether any paint touch-up is needed.


Initial Assessment and Damage Evaluation


I start by visually inspecting the damaged area and checking the material underneath. This helps me determine whether paintless dent repair will work or if the repair will require filler, sanding, and repainting.


Surface Cleaning and Preparation


Before any repairs begin, I clean and prep the affected area thoroughly. Proper preparation makes sure any patching materials or paint bond the way they should.


Dent Removal and Surface Restoration


For shallow dents in aluminum siding, I use specialized tools to perform paintless dent removal. For deeper dents or fiberglass gouges, I rebuild the damaged area using sanding and fiberglass repair resin.


Color Matching and Repainting (If Needed)


If the repair involves paint, I bring the tools to color match and repaint the area using temperature-safe, quick-dry paint systems that help restore a clean, uniform finish.

WHEN TO SCHEDULE A DENT REPAIR APPOINTMENT

Not every dent or ding needs same-day attention, but some issues are worth handling sooner rather than later to prevent bigger problems. Knowing what to look for can help you decide when it’s time to give me a call.


Exposed Fiberglass or Hairline Cracks


If the surface is starting to crack or you see exposed fiberglass edges, it’s best to schedule a repair right away. Moisture can get in quickly and make the damage worse.


Visible Deformation in Aluminum


Any dents that affect slide-outs, storage compartments, or other moving parts should be fixed promptly to avoid interference with seals or mechanisms.


Cosmetic Damage That Affects Resale or Pride of Ownership


Dents on noticeable panels can impact both appearance and long-term value. Taking care of them early helps maintain the look of your RV and protects your investment.
